Polkadot BEP20 DOT

Introduction to Polkadot BEP20 DOT

In the rapidly evolving landscape of blockchain technology, Polkadot has emerged as a pioneering platform designed to facilitate seamless interoperability between different blockchains. Its version on the Binance Smart Chain (BSC), known as Polkadot BEP20 DOT, allows users to leverage Polkadot’s innovative features within the BSC ecosystem. This integration offers a bridge for tokens, enabling enhanced liquidity, scalability, and cross-chain communication. As an increasingly popular digital asset, DOT on BEP20 combines the strengths of Polkadot’s multichain architecture with the widespread adoption and liquidity of BSC, making it a noteworthy choice for investors, developers, and users alike.

Technical Fundamentals of Polkadot BEP20 DOT

Understanding Polkadot BEP20 DOT requires a grasp of its underlying blockchain technology. At its core, Polkadot’s blockchain employs a unique relay chain that connects multiple independent blockchains, known as parachains, allowing them to communicate securely and efficiently. This architecture enhances scalability and customization, as each parachain can be optimized for specific functionalities.

Cryptography forms the backbone of security in both Polkadot and BEP20 tokens. Secure encryption algorithms safeguard transaction data and user credentials, ensuring trustless interactions without intermediaries. Polkadot leverages Nominated Proof-of-Stake (NPoS) consensus, which not only secures the network but also incentivizes token holders to participate in governance, further decentralizing the ecosystem.

Smart contracts are pivotal for automating complex transactions and creating decentralized applications (dApps). Polkadot enables smart contracts through platforms like Ethereum-compatible parachains and its own subchain framework. The BEP20 version of DOT operates on Binance Smart Chain using a standard token interface compatible with Ethereum-based protocols, facilitating interoperability and a broad spectrum of decentralized finance (DeFi) applications.

Applied Aspects of Polkadot BEP20 DOT

In practical applications, Polkadot BEP20 DOT serves several critical roles. For payments, it offers a fast, low-cost transfer mechanism within the BSC ecosystem, making microtransactions and cross-border remittances more accessible. Its compatibility with BEP20 standards means it can be seamlessly integrated into existing wallets, DeFi platforms, and exchanges.

In the realm of DeFi, DOT on BEP20 facilitates a wide array of functions, including staking, lending, yield farming, and liquidity provision. Users can stake their tokens to participate in network security and governance, earning rewards. DeFi protocols built on BSC utilize DOT to diversify their asset pools and enhance cross-chain compatibility, thus expanding opportunities for investment and innovation.

Regarding regulation and security, both Polkadot and BEP20 tokens are subject to evolving regulatory landscapes. While the technology itself provides robust security through cryptography and consensus mechanisms, users must remain vigilant against scams, phishing, and smart contract vulnerabilities. Audits and compliance measures are being developed to ensure that DOT-based projects adhere to global standards and protect investor interests.
